Heart of Darkness Announced for the ALIEN RPG

New Thrilling Cinematic Scenario for the Multiple Award-Winning ALIEN RPG Coming Soon
Free League Publishing and 20th Century Studios today announced Heart of Darkness, an upcoming new cinematic scenario for the multiple award-winning ALIEN roleplaying game.

ALIEN: Heart of Darkness is a stand-alone adventure, but also serves as a conclusion to the Draconis Strain Saga begun in the cinematic scenario Chariot of the Gods and continued in Destroyer of Worlds, all written by Andrew E.C Gaska. The expansion is designed for 3–5 players plus the Game Mother and is a spiraling descent into soul-crushing madness.

Just like the previous cinematic scenarios, Heart of Darkness will come in a boxed set including a range of maps, cards, handouts, and pre-generated characters. The Preliminary MSRP is $29.99. The ALIEN RPG Core Rulebook or Starter Set is required to play.

Heart of Darkness will be offered in a pre-order and PDF pre-release on the official ALIEN RPG website later this winter, for a full physical retail release in the summer.
ALIEN - THE ROLEPLAYING GAME
[Winner of the Gold ENNIE for Best Game 2020]

Space is vast, dark, and not your friend. Try to scream and no one can hear you—hold your breath and you rupture your lungs. And there are things lurking in the shadows—things strange and different and deadly. Things alien.

The multiple award-winning official ALIEN - The roleplaying game offers a universe of body horror and corporate brinkmanship, where synthetic people play god while space truckers and marines serve host to newborn ghoulish creatures. It is a harsh and unforgiving universe, and you are nothing if not expendable. Stay alive if you can.

The official ALIEN roleplaying game core rulebook was released in 2019 by Free League Publishing in partnership with 20th Century Studios. The game immediately sold out its first print run and swiftly entered the Top-5 list of best-selling tabletop roleplaying games in the fall of 2019. It won the ENNIE Award for Best Game 2020 and the People’s Choice Award for Best RPG at the UK Game Expo. The game is currently being translated into seven languages.
